Hi On Tue, Nov 7, 2023 at 6:22 PM Janosch Frank <fran...@linux.ibm.com> wrote: > > PV dumps block vcpu runs until dump end is reached. If there's an > error between PV dump init and PV dump end the vm will never be able > to run again. One example of such an error is insufficient disk space > for the dump file. > > Let's add a cleanup function that tries to do a dump end.
